2-Bromofluorene (CAS: 1133-80-8) has emerged as a cornerstone in the rapidly evolving field of organic electronics, particularly in the synthesis of materials for Organic Light-Emitting Diodes (OLEDs). As a versatile organic synthesis intermediate, its unique chemical structure and reactivity allow for the creation of advanced molecular architectures that exhibit enhanced thermal stability, improved morphological characteristics, and desirable electroluminescent properties.

The synthesis of novel ter(9,9-diarylfluorene)s, for instance, heavily relies on 2-Bromofluorene. Through Suzuki-coupling reactions, these compounds demonstrate intense blue fluorescence and remarkable electrochemical stability, making them ideal candidates for use as emitters and hole transporters in high-performance OLED devices. The ability to precisely control molecular weight and generate well-defined oligomers using 2-Bromofluorene as an end-capping reagent further solidifies its importance in achieving the desired performance characteristics in OLED applications.
